Understanding Web Fed Die Cutters

Web fed die cutters are specialized machines designed to efficiently cut, shape, and finish materials that are fed through the machine in a continuous roll. Unlike traditional flatbed die cutters, web fed systems allow for faster processing and higher volumes, making them ideal for large-scale production runs.

Benefits of Investing in Web Fed Die Cutters

Implementing web fed die cutters into your production line brings several significant advantages:

  • Increased Speed: These machines operate at high speeds, reducing production time and increasing the overall output of your operation. This efficiency allows businesses to meet tight deadlines and respond to customer demands promptly.
  • Material Versatility: Web fed die cutters can handle a variety of materials—from paper and plastics to flexible films. This versatility allows businesses to diversify their product offerings without investing in multiple types of equipment.
  • Precision and Quality: Modern web fed die cutters are equipped with advanced technology that delivers high precision in cuts. This ensures that finished products meet the strict quality standards expected in today's market.

Choosing the Right Web Fed Die Cutter

When selecting a web fed die cutter, it's crucial to consider several factors to ensure it meets your specific needs:

Production Volume

Assessing your production volume is the first step. Web fed die cutters can handle anything from small to enormous runs, so understanding your requirements will help you choose the right machine configuration.

Type of Material

The type of material you plan to work with influences the choice of cutter. For instance, some web fed die cutters are better suited for thicker materials, while others excel with thinner substrates.

Operational Features

Look for features such as automatic registration systems, quick changeovers, and user-friendly interfaces. These features can significantly enhance production efficiency and reduce downtime.
